Some of the well-known villains in Superman comics include Lex Luthor and General Zod. Lex Luthor is a brilliant but evil businessman who constantly plots against Superman. General Zod is a powerful Kryptonian with a penchant for causing chaos.

The Archie Comics characters stand out for their diverse personalities. Archie is the all-American guy, Betty is sweet and kind, Veronica is rich and sassy. Their friendships and love triangles add a lot of drama and charm.
